It’s all about the ‘Three Cs’ communication, connecting and community

At the Pinecrest Tribune, we believe that it’s all about the community — connecting with it and communicating information about it to our residents. It’s all about the three Cs.

The Tribune has been around for more than 16 years. We were spawned when the glimmer of incorporation first began to sparkle and we were the communication voice that carried that message to the people.

We worked hard to become “The Voice of Pinecrest” and we continue to work hard to remain as that voice. We connect our local entrepreneurs to our residents, directing them to our shops, restaurants and local businesses. We help businesses communicate by using our pages to profile our business partners and tell you where to find a new restaurant or store. We encourage business owners to connect and communicate with the community by allowing them to write a column or feature story about their business or expertise.

We also regularly cover the activities and accomplishments of our young people at the schools located in and around Pinecrest. In particular, we relish communicating the sports successes of our youth, either as members of their school teams or in the various youth leagues that have programs in our community.

We enjoy communicating the accomplishments of the people in our community and our Positive People feature column, which began with our first issue, has become one of the most popular items in this newspaper.

We like to feature the activities of our churches and synagogues, too, as they represent the very fiber of our connections with each other in our Village.

We love that so many of you have connected with the community by participating in our popular “Read in …” feature and that you take a copy of this newspaper on your vacations, trips and holidays and remember to snap a picture with the paper and send it back to us. It is a small world after all.
